Our bathroom mold remediation process in Kingston Springs, TN
Inspect
We check grout lines, caulk, drywall around the tub or shower, and behind the toilet for hidden staining.
Test the fan
We check whether the exhaust fan is properly sized and actually venting outside, not just running.
Remove
Mold in grout, caulk, and any affected drywall or subfloor is removed or treated as appropriate.
Dry
Air movers dry out affected framing and drywall so nothing gets sealed back up while still damp.
Recommend
We give you a clear read on whether ventilation upgrades would prevent a repeat problem.

Bathroom Mold Remediation in Kingston Springs, TN: common questions
Can I clean bathroom mold myself?
Light surface mold on tile or grout can often be managed with regular cleaning. If it keeps returning quickly or has spread to drywall, that usually points to a moisture or ventilation issue worth having checked.
Is it my exhaust fan or a plumbing leak?
Mold concentrated around the shower and ceiling usually points to ventilation. Mold near the base of the toilet, under the vanity, or along the floor is more likely a slow leak, which we'll check for separately.
How long should I run my bathroom fan after a shower?
A common guideline is 20 to 30 minutes after showering to fully clear humid air. If your fan can't keep up with that even when it's working properly, it may be undersized for the room.

Why does my bathroom mold keep coming back?
Recurring mold almost always points to insufficient ventilation, either a fan that's too small, not vented properly, or not run long enough after showers. We check this as part of every job.
Will you remove and replace my grout?
We can remove and treat affected grout and caulk as part of the job. Full re-tiling is outside our scope, but we'll let you know if that's what the situation calls for.
